59 Iolanda St, Rye is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 4 parking spaces and was built in 1985. The property has a land size of 628m2 and floor size of 150m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in March 2024.

The size of Rye is approximately 17.7 square kilometres. It has 16 parks covering nearly 14.3% of total area. The population of Rye in 2016 was 8416 people. By 2021 the population was 9438 showing a population growth of 12.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Rye is 60-69 years. Households in Rye are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Rye work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 75.40% of the homes in Rye were owner-occupied compared with 71.60% in 2016.
